548-0137/01 – Geoweb 2 (GWEB2)

Gurantor departmentDepartment of GeoinformaticsCredits5
Subject guarantorIng. Pavel Kukuliač, Ph.D.Subject version guarantorIng. Pavel Kukuliač, Ph.D.
Study levelundergraduate or graduateRequirementCompulsory
Year3Semestersummer
Study languageEnglish
Year of introduction2021/2022Year of cancellation
Intended for the facultiesHGFIntended for study typesBachelor
Instruction secured by
LoginNameTuitorTeacher giving lectures
KUK064 Ing. Pavel Kukuliač, Ph.D.
Extent of instruction for forms of study
Form of studyWay of compl.Extent
Full-time Credit and Examination 2+2
Part-time Credit and Examination 8+8

Subject aims expressed by acquired skills and competences

Students will be able to demonstrate knowledge of technologies for publishing spatial data on the Web in the context of the specified situation. Students will be able to develop interactive web map applications utilizing frameworks, JavaScript libraries and map servers. Students will be able to use the most popular commercial and open-source technologies for web map application development, choose the most suitable technology in the context of each specified situation and estimate the complexity of application development in the context of the specified situation.

Teaching methods

Lectures
Tutorials

Summary

By completing the course, students gain the knowledge and skills needed to create their own web map applications using modern tools and technologies. Procedures for publishing spatial data on the web, their limitations, problems and policies are discussed. Furthermore, attention is paid to explanation of the roles of the client and the server in the publishing process. Students get acquainted in more detail with the architecture of the map server and map services created through the map server.

Compulsory literature:

J. Vijayaraghavan , Y. Dhanapal. ArcGIS for JavaScript developers by Example. Birmingham, United Kingdom, Packt Publishing Limited, 2016, 286 s, ISBN 9781785888663. Gremling, N. Leaflet Cookbook: Recipes for Creating Dynamic Web Maps, 2019, Locate Press; Illustrated edition, 336 pages,ISBN-10:0998547751. Fu, P. Getting to Know Web GIS, 2020, Esri Press; 4th edition, 490 pages,ISBN-10:1589485920. Dorman, M. Introduction to Web Mapping, Chapman and Hall/CRC; 1st edition, 2020, 366 pages, ISBN-10:0367861186.

Recommended literature:

Crickard, P. Leaflet.js Essentials. Packt Publishing; Illustrated edition, 2014. 180 pages. Rubalcava, R. Introducing ArcGIS API 4 for JavaScript: Turn Awesome Maps into Awesome Apps. 2017, Apress; 1st ed. edition, 150 pages. Stefanakis, E. Web Mapping and Geospatial Web Services, CreateSpace (Amazon); 1st edition, 2017, 168 pages. ArcGIS API for JavaScript. ArcGIS for Developers, ESRI, 2022. [Available online] https://developers.arcgis.com/javascript/.

Way of continuous check of knowledge in the course of semester

Students' knowledge acquisition is continuously verified during lessons. Students work on individual projects within which they demonstrate the acquired knowledge. At the end of the semester, students present their projects and defend the chosen procedures and technologies used for their web map application development. Students' knowledge is tested by a written exam at the end of the semester.

E-learning

Other requirements

No additional requirements are imposed on the student.

Prerequisities

Subject has no prerequisities.

Co-requisities

Subject has no co-requisities.

Subject syllabus:

1) WebGIS principles and technical evolution 2) Overview of commercial and non-commercial solutions 3) Basics of geospatial data publishing on the web 4) ArcGIS Online - Web AppBuilder for ArcGIS 5) JavaScipt and its use in geospatial data publishing on the web 6) XML and SVG markup languages and their use in geospatial data publishing on the web 7) Web Map Service (WMS) 8) Web Feature Service (WFS) 9) Web Processing Service (WPS) 10) Web Coverage Service (WCS) 11) Map API - Leaflet 12) Map API - ArcGIS API for JavaScript 13) GeoServer - System architecture for web mapping

Conditions for subject completion

Part-time form (validity from: 2021/2022 Winter semester)
Task nameType of taskMax. number of points
(act. for subtasks)
Min. number of pointsMax. počet pokusů
Credit and Examination Credit and Examination 100 (100) 51
        Credit Credit 33  17
        Examination Examination 67 (67) 18 3
                Written part of exam Written examination 52  18
                Oral part of exam Oral examination 15  0
Mandatory attendence participation: Lectures optional, exercises 80%.

Show history

Conditions for subject completion and attendance at the exercises within ISP: Lectures for self-study of course material available at https://geoinformatika-1.vsb.cz/kuk064/. Consulations with the lecturer can be held online or in person. Participation in exercises according to the student's availability. To obtain credits, the student must complete and hand-in a final project assigned by the instructor no later than the end of the examination period of the semester. The exam must be taken in person.

Show history

Occurrence in study plans

Academic yearProgrammeBranch/spec.Spec.ZaměřeníFormStudy language Tut. centreYearWSType of duty
2024/2025 (B0532A330034) Geoinformatics K Czech Ostrava 3 Compulsory study plan
2024/2025 (B0532A330034) Geoinformatics P Czech Ostrava 3 Compulsory study plan
2024/2025 (B0532A330042) Geoinformatics P English Ostrava 3 Compulsory study plan
2023/2024 (B0532A330034) Geoinformatics K Czech Ostrava 3 Compulsory study plan
2023/2024 (B0532A330034) Geoinformatics P Czech Ostrava 3 Compulsory study plan
2023/2024 (B0532A330042) Geoinformatics P English Ostrava 3 Compulsory study plan
2022/2023 (B0532A330034) Geoinformatics P Czech Ostrava 3 Compulsory study plan
2022/2023 (B0532A330034) Geoinformatics K Czech Ostrava 3 Compulsory study plan
2021/2022 (B0532A330034) Geoinformatics K Czech Ostrava 3 Compulsory study plan
2021/2022 (B0532A330034) Geoinformatics P Czech Ostrava 3 Compulsory study plan

Occurrence in special blocks

Block nameAcademic yearForm of studyStudy language YearWSType of blockBlock owner

Assessment of instruction

Předmět neobsahuje žádné hodnocení.